Two Cowgirls Receive All-American Honors

Oklahoma State women’s basketball seniors Kaylee Jensen and Loryn Goodwin were named to the Associated Press’ honorable mention All-America team Monday. It was both Goodwin’s and Jensen’s first All-America honor.

Jensen and Goodwin were named All-Big 12 First Team members on Feb. 28, and Goodwin was named Big 12 Newcomer of the Year.

Jensen led the Big 12 in double-doubles with 19, while Goodwin scorched the nets for the Cowgirls, averaging a team high 20.6 points per game.

Oklahoma State Lands on Another Top 8

After landing on a 4-star offensive lineman’s top 8 this past weekend, Oklahoma State finds itself on another prospects list of preferred schools.

Jameson Williams is a 4-star prospect out of St. Louis, MO. He plays both offense and defense in high school, but projects to be a wide receiver at the next level. Check out his highlights!
